Frank STRZEPEK Obituary



STRZEPEK, Frank T.
Frank T. Strzepek, 76, of East Hampton, beloved husband of Mary Ellen (Provasoli) Strzepek died Friday (October 12, 2012) at Hartford Hospital. Born Oct. 21 1935 in Chicopee, MA, he was the son of the late Walter and Aniela (Szpara) Strzepek. Frank received his undergraduate degree from Holy Cross and his Master's degree from Springfield College. He had worked for Gerber Scientific in Human Resources where he was the Director of Personel. Frank had served his country in the U.S. Army Reserves. Besides his wife Mary Ellen, he is survived by his two sons Francis Strzepek of Rochester, NH, Gary Strzepek and his wife Sandi of Gilmanton, NH; his daughter Christine Webster and her husband Ted of Guilford, NH; four step sons Gregory, Daniel, Glenn and Paul Tousignant; and his six beloved grandchildren.
A Funeral Liturgy will be celebrated on Tuesday, Oct. 16 at 11:30 a.m. in St. Patrick Church in East Hampton. Burial will be private at the convenience of the family.
